How many rays do you fight in MGS2?

30 Rays
It’s worth noting, of course, that Metal Gear Solid 2 doesn’t actually make you fight all 30 Rays. What some fans might not know, though, is that the number you do have to fight (before a cutscene mercifully rescues you from the fray) depends on which difficulty you’ve selected.

How do you fight fortune in MGS2?

Fortuneedit You’ll encounter Fortune in the bottom of Strut A, after dealing with the bomb. She will constantly shoot at you with her railgun, and as you’ve seen before, bullets will have no effect–so your only option is to run around dodging her shots until you receive a call, at which point the battle ends.

Who is Olga’s child MGS?

Sunny Emmerich
Sunny Emmerich was a child prodigy in computer programming, the daughter of Olga Gurlukovich and the adopted daughter of Dr. Hal “Otacon” Emmerich.

Who is cyborg ninja?

Cyborg Ninja was an alter-ego assumed by several individuals. The name is derived from the powered exoskeletons and high-frequency blades that they utilized (both which gave them ninja-like appearance and abilities), and in most cases, the replacement of their organic body parts with cybernetic ones.
